Output 38333ee41ab9cbd877cf0b1eaa89c6b338d00c495368536a6e8391f78b26b0f0:1

value
64366221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7671172b08c035fdc8df4995c3bf447a1ca9766a OP_EQUAL
address
3CVH8qzQ4rjRQmALuox5uzQq2A7dqxwxia
transaction
38333ee41ab9cbd877cf0b1eaa89c6b338d00c495368536a6e8391f78b26b0f0
confirmations
496492
spent
true